OPERATING PRINCIPLE Especially in air conditions, cold water systems, solar systems etc. a special medium mixture is used whereby a simple refill of fresh water is not possible. Multicontrol autofill solo MCA-S for automatic, amount controlled make-up of special media offers the possibility to refill a certain amount media mixture out of a storage tank is required. We recommend our multicontrol MCA-G vessels as storage tanks, but they don t have to be used compulsively. On site already existing vessels can possibly be used as storage tanks, because the needed vessel connection unit is always included in scope of delivery of the control unit multicontrol autofill MCA-S. With it the necessary level measurement in the storage tank as well as a permanent temperature measurement in the stored medium is realised. It is distinguished between the following operating modes: contact controlled operation: Thereby control of the MCA-S for example is carried out by a multicotrol pressure maintenance device. If the level within the pressure less expansion vessel falls below a certain minimum level an electric contact will request make-up. The make-up pump (M) supplies ready mixed system medium out of the storage tank (e.g. MCA-G) to the expansion vessel as long as it is refilled up to a preset level. On demand there is the possibility to supply several multicontrol pressure maintenance devices with make-up medium by one multicontrol autofil device. Thereto a make-up module is installed in every supplying pressure maintenance device and via a contact each of these devices can request make-up from the MCA-S. pressure controlled operation: Pressure controlled make-up takes place into the closed system directly. The system pressure is hold constant by a membrane expansion vessel (MAG), nevertheless it can fall by possible leaks. Assumed that the proper function of the MAG is given, make-up can be necessary. Therefore the vessel pressure transmitter (P) registers the actual pressure in the system and compares it with the adjusted set point. Decreases the pressure below the set value the makeup pump (M) starts. It pumps medium from the storage tank directly into the system. As soon as the set pressure is reached, the make-up pump (M) stops. The make-up amout is recorded by a water meter (Q) and compared with the maximum adjusted make-up amount. Is this amount exceeded the make-up stops and the make-up operation is locked. Only after verification and disengaging by the system support engineers, make-up can be activated again. Beside the amount controlled operating mode also a time controlled operating mode is available, which is advantageous in case of known and regular necessary make-up amounts. 3

OPERATING PRINCIPLE / DETAILS Within the storage tank (MCA-G) a vessel pressure transmitter (Plu) for level measurement is arranged. Level measurement bases on pressure measurement of the medium in the storage tank. Out of it the filling height (=vessel level) is determined (also not by weight measurement of load cells at the vessel). By undercutting a certain minimum vessel level make-up stops to protect the make-up pump (M) from running dry. Not before the storage tank (MCA-G) is filled again further make-up can take place. The storage tank is operated as open vessel to avoid negative pressure or overpressure. All connections are mounted on site, which implicates high flexibility because connection positions at the storage tank can be adapted to local conditions. Circulation function A circulation function is also included and after proper piping to the storage tank it can be activated in the settings. It offers the possibility to mix longer stored medium to antagonise settling out different media components at the storage tank bottom. Therefore in the working hydraulics an electromotive activated switch mixer (Y5) is built in already. To start the circulation functon it is activated by the electronic control, either in periodic intervals of directly before any make-up for an adjustment time, depending on the requirements of our costumer. For this purpose the switch mixer (Y5) is carried out as three way mixing valve that is adjusted in position make-up by default and moves to position circulating during the circulation process. Thereupon the make-up pump (M) is activated and circulates the medium via the switch mixer (Y5) from the tank connection unit back to the storage tank. Though all parts of the medium are well mixed again and afterwards make-up can take place. Medium recirculation For safety of financial reasons it can additionally be necessary to prevent a leakage of the particular system medium (e.g. via safety valves,...) and collect it again. For this purpose at the storage tank MCA-G a connection for a collecting pipe for media recirculation is provided. 4
